Origins and Formation of Shilajit in the Himalayan Ecosystem

bio weathered himalayan mineral concentrate

Shilajit forms in the Himalayan range through the slow, plant-to-geology process known as bio-weathering, where the decay of plant matter over centuries combines with microbial activity and mineral-rich fluids under high pressure and temperature. You’ll see that origins & formation emerge from layered organic residues interacting with rock matrix, driving porosity changes and mineral transport along microfractures. Sedimentary inputs from forested zones supply humic compounds, while microbial mats catalyze organic breakdown, releasing bound metals and trace elements. As subduction and tectonics pressurize the system, fluids mobilize minerals—iron, potassium, magnesium—into resinous exudates. Evidence from geochemical profiling and isotope tracing supports a time-accelerated convergence of biology and geology, yielding a bioactive concentrate with characteristic mineral signatures while remaining regionally specific to the Himalayas.

Traditional Uses Across Ancient Cultures

Across diverse ancient systems, Shilajit was valued as a tonic for vigor, longevity, and resilience, with roots in Ayurveda, Unani, and traditional Central Asian practices. You’ll see how traditional uses spanned endurance, daily vitality, and stamina, with ancient cultures documenting mood stabilization and recovery support as ancillary benefits. Modern synthesis confirms mineral-rich composition and fulvic acids, aligning with reported historical roles in energy maintenance and adaptation to harsh environments. In practice, traditional uses emphasized gradual, consistent intake and quality sourcing to preserve bioactive elements.

Mechanisms of Action

Shilajit’s effects appear to stem from a combination of fulvic and humic substances, trace minerals, and associated antioxidants that modulate cellular energy, inflammation, and protection against oxidative stress. Mechanisms of action hinge on mitochondrial support, NAD+/NADH balance, and sirtuin signaling, which together influence ATP production and metabolic efficiency. Antioxidant components scavenge reactive species, reducing lipid peroxidation and DNA damage, while anti-inflammatory compounds blunt NF-κB–driven cascades. Proteolytic enzymes and mineral cofactors may enhance enzyme function, contributing to improved neurotransmitter synthesis and neuromodulation. Origins discussed through phytogenic sources and microbial metabolites underlie these effects, and formation specifics—temperature, pressure, and aging—shape bioactive profiles. Collectively, evidence supports targeted physiological benefits, though study heterogeneity warrants standardized protocols and well-powered trials.

Potential Interactions and Safety Considerations

What safety considerations and potential interactions should you know about Himalayan natural ancient Shilajit?

You’ll weigh evidence on interactions with medications and health conditions, focusing on data-driven risk signals. Use caution with anticoagulants, antidiabetes meds, and thyroid agents, as trace minerals can alter absorption or action in some individuals. Safety screening matters: verify product identity, purity, and label authenticity to limit contamination risk. Real-world studies emphasize mineral-toxin balance and batch variability, underscoring the need for supplier transparency and batch testing. People with kidney or hepatic impairment may require medical supervision due to mineral load. Report any adverse effects promptly to a clinician and discontinue if symptoms worsen.

Is Shilajit Safe for Long-Term Daily Use?

Yes, shilajit can be safe for long-term daily use, but you should approach it cautiously. Evidence suggests potential benefits from mineral balance and coenzyme synergy, yet quality matters: contaminants, heavy metals, and dosage impact safety. Start with a low dose, monitor for headaches, digestive changes, or rare allergic reactions, and prefer purified, tested products. If you have kidney issues, gout, or are pregnant, consult a clinician. Use reputable brands and periodic reviews of your regimen.

How Is Shilajit Tested for Heavy Metals?

Shilajit is tested for heavy metals through rigorous chromatography and in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(ICP-MS), ensuring levels stay well below safety thresholds. In fact, accredited labs often report detectable heavy metals at parts-per-billion ranges, not parts-per-million. You should look for shilajit purity claims backed by third-party certifications. Heavy metals testing, plus contaminant panels, confirm safety, while batch-specific certificates let you verify every lot you purchase.

Does Shilajit Affect Blood Pressure or Sugar Levels?

Shilajit can influence blood pressure and sugar levels, but evidence is mixed. Some studies suggest minor blood pressure changes in certain individuals, while others show no significant effect. Regarding sugar level effects, data are inconclusive; some reports hint at modest glucose improvements, but robust, long-term trials are lacking. If you’re monitoring blood pressure or diabetes, consult your clinician before using shilajit, and track readings carefully to catch any unexpected changes.
